Water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small sink overflow on tile floor | Yes | No | DIY is fine for small, contained messes like this. |
| Flooded basement with standing water | No | Yes | Standing water can lead to mold growth and further damage, call a pro to get it dried out quickly and efficiently. |
| Wet drywall behind cabinets | No | Yes | Water-damaged drywall can be difficult to repair, call a pro to ensure it’s done right. |
| Hidden water damage in walls or ceilings | No | Yes |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ect, call a pro to use specialized equipment and techniques to find and fix the issue. |
| Mold growth in a small area | Yes | No | DIY mold remediation is fine for small, contained areas, but be sure to use proper gear and techniques to avoid spreading the mold. |
| Large-scale water damage disaster | No | Yes | Large-scale water damage disasters need professional expertise and equipment, call a pro to get it done right. |

Water Damage Restoration Cost In The 65742 Area
The cost of water damage restoration can vary widely dep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in the Rogers area. These estimates are based on typical price ranges and should not be taken as a guarantee of cost. Our team will work closely with you to understand the scope of the damage and provide a personalized estimate for your specific needs.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Emergency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Structural Drying Process |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, duration of drying process |
| Moisture Detection and Monitoring |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, duration of monitoring process |
| Sewage Cleanup | $1,500 – $6,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, duration of cleanup process |
| Basement Flood Recovery |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, duration of recovery process |
| Mold Remediation |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, duration of remediation process |

How can I prevent water damage in the future?
There are several steps you can take to prevent water damage in the future, including regular maintenance of your plumbing system, installing a sump pump, and keeping an eye out for signs of water damage.
